Halloween Graveyard Pudding Cups

This dessert features layered chocolate pudding topped with crumbled cookies and marshmallow tombstones, arranged to resemble a spooky graveyard. The creamy pudding provides a smooth base, while crunchy cookie crumbles and marshmallows add texture and visual interest, resulting in a playful, eerie presentation.

Ingredients
  

  • 1 pack chocolate pudding mix prepare according to package instructions
  • 1 1/2 cups cold milk
  • 1 cup cookie crumbles optional: store-bought or homemade
  • 1 cup mini marshmallows for tombstones
  • 4 tombstone-shaped cookies or candies to resemble grave markers

Method
 

  1. Whisk the chocolate pudding mix with cold milk until smooth and slightly thickened, about 2 minutes. Chill in the refrigerator for 5-10 minutes to allow it to firm up.
  2. Spoon the prepared pudding evenly into each serving cup or glass, filling them about three-quarters full. Tap gently to level the surface and remove air bubbles.
  3. Sprinkle a generous layer of cookie crumbles over the pudding, creating a textured, earthy layer that mimics soil or graveyard surface.
  4. Place mini marshmallows upright on the cookie crumbles to resemble tombstones standing in the graveyard. Arrange some randomly for a spooky, chaotic look.
  5. Insert the tombstone-shaped cookies or candies into the marshmallows to clearly mark each grave, giving a final eerie touch to your scene.
  6. Once assembled, serve immediately or refrigerate until ready to display. The pudding will remain creamy, and the decorations will hold their shape for several hours.

Notes

For extra spooky effects, add gummy worms or edible eyeballs among the decorations.
